The Lazy comedy is a game made for Godot Wild Jam #45, with the theme "Underground" and its Wildcards:

-Breathtaking: "Include a scenic view"

-Next: "Have your character change visually after death"

-Deal with the devil: "Make a trade that you'll regret"

At the beginning of the game, in front of a beautiful scenario you will find the contract that you have to sign with the devil and during the game you will see how death changes sinners like you.

I recommend playing to the end!

I have based the game on "The Divine Comedy" by Dante Alighieri, written in the 14th century, where he recounts his descent through the circles of hell and encounters the punishments of each sin in each level of hell.

I have based some levels on these tortures and punishments, I hope you like it and enjoy it.

Everything used in the game is made by me, from all the sprites and animations to the sounds and music, even the color palette.
